Rossendale and Darwen: will Labour lose this seat to Reform UK?
Editorial read
Rossendale and Darwen, a mixed constituency in England, elected a member with Labour in the previous cycle, with a 13-point margin. The Vote-Scope model projects Reform UK ahead at 35% vote share, against 25% for Labour, and the probability of a close race is negligible.

Previous election · UK 2024
Detailed result · UK 2024
Candidates and votes
| Candidate | Party | Votes | % | Occupation |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Andy MacNae Elected | Labour | 18,247 | 40.9 | — |
| Jake Berry | Conservative | 12,619 | 28.3 | — |
| Daniel Matchett | Reform UK | 9,695 | 21.7 | — |
| Bob Bauld | Green | 2,325 | 5.2 | — |
| Rowan Fitton | Lib Dems | 1,241 | 2.8 | — |
| Tayab Ali | Other | 491 | 1.1 | — |
